What Is TRT?

Testosterone Replacement Therapy is the medical administration of exogenous testosterone to men whose natural production has fallen below optimal levels — a condition known as hypogonadism.

The goal of TRT is not to push testosterone to supraphysiological levels (which is the realm of anabolic steroid abuse). The goal is optimization — restoring testosterone to the upper quartile of the natural reference range, typically between 700 and 1,000 ng/dL.

The Decline of Modern Testosterone

Testosterone levels naturally decline by about 1-2% per year after age 30. However, this natural decline does not explain the population-wide drop in testosterone. The average 40-year-old man today has significantly lower testosterone than a 40-year-old man did in the 1980s.

This accelerated decline is driven by environmental factors: endocrine-disrupting chemicals (microplastics, phthalates), poor sleep architecture, chronic stress, and the obesity epidemic (adipose tissue actively converts testosterone into estrogen).

The Clinical Benefits of TRT

1. Metabolic Correction and Body Composition

Testosterone is a powerful metabolic regulator. TRT increases lean muscle mass and decreases visceral fat. It improves insulin sensitivity, which is why TRT is increasingly recognized as a powerful intervention for men with prediabetes or metabolic syndrome.

2. Cognitive and Psychological Health

The brain is dense with androgen receptors. Men on TRT consistently report the lifting of "brain fog," improved focus, and a significant reduction in depressive symptoms and anxiety.

3. Cardiovascular and Bone Health

Contrary to outdated medical dogma, optimized testosterone is cardioprotective. Low testosterone is an independent risk factor for cardiovascular disease and all-cause mortality. TRT improves endothelial function, lowers systemic inflammation, and significantly increases bone mineral density.

Delivery Methods and Protocols

1. Injections (The Gold Standard)

Intramuscular (IM) or subcutaneous (SubQ) injections remain the most effective and precise way to administer TRT.

  • Testosterone Cypionate or Enanthate: The most common esters. Half-life of roughly 7-8 days.
  • Protocol: The modern standard of care is smaller, more frequent injections — typically twice weekly (e.g., 50mg every 3.5 days) or even every other day to mimic natural production and minimize side effects.

2. Topical Creams and Gels

Applied daily to the shoulders, upper arms, or scrotum.

  • Pros: Mimics natural daily fluctuation. No needles.
  • Cons: Absorption rates vary wildly. Risk of transference to partners or children through skin contact.

3. Pellets

Small pellets surgically implanted under the skin every 3-6 months.

  • Pros: "Set it and forget it" convenience.
  • Cons: Requires a minor surgical procedure. If the dose is wrong, pellets cannot be easily removed.

The Risks and Side Effects

TRT is a lifelong commitment. When you introduce exogenous testosterone, your body's natural production shuts down (the HPTA axis suppresses). If you stop, your natural levels will crash, and it can take months to recover — if they recover fully at all.

Common Side Effects to Monitor

  1. Erythrocytosis: TRT stimulates red blood cell production. If hematocrit climbs above 54%, blood becomes viscous. Managed by donating blood or lowering the dose.
  2. Aromatization: Some men convert excess testosterone into estradiol. Can lead to water retention, mood swings, and gynecomastia. Managed by increasing injection frequency, losing body fat, or using an aromatase inhibitor sparingly.
  3. Infertility and Testicular Atrophy: The brain stops signaling the testes, so sperm production plummets and testicles shrink. Men who wish to maintain fertility must use hCG alongside TRT.
  4. Hair Loss: TRT does not cause baldness, but it accelerates male pattern baldness in genetically predisposed men due to DHT conversion.
